Department managers need access to their team's salary bands, performance scores, and headcount data -- but HR cannot share the company-wide export without exposing every department's sensitive data.
HOW IT WORKS
Export your HRIS data into a Google Sheet (or maintain it there directly)
Set "Department" as the Owner Column so each manager sees only their team
Hide sensitive columns like exact salaries, SSN data, or termination risk scores
